Who Is at Risk of Retting Thyroid Cancer?

When it comes to getting cancer, some people are more at likely to get it than others. Even if you have some risk factors, it does not mean you will get thyroid cancer in your life. 

Thyroid cancer risks can increase for a few reasons:

  • Age: Adults 25-65 years old
  • Environment: Exposure to radiation
  • Health history:
    • Radiation treatment during infancy or childhood
    • An enlarged thyroid (goiter)
    • Having multiple endocrine neoplasia (MEN, an inherited disorder)
  • Family history: Thyroid disease in your immediate or extended family
  • Gender: Women (more than men)  

How Can I Lower My Risk of Thyroid Cancer?

Unfortunately, most thyroid cancer risks are things you just can’t change about yourself,  like age or gender. But if you have a number of risk factors and are worried, it’s time to talk with your doctor.


If you had exposure to radiation as a child, your doctor will already be monitoring you. But if you have new information like family health history or an enlarged thyroid, make an appointment. Even if you can’t lower your risks, you have options. Your physician can follow you over time and request specific tests to catch any early signs or symptoms.

Is Surgery Ever Used for Thyroid Cancer?

If you have thyroid cancer or non-cancerous thyroid lumps, you may need surgery as part of your treatment.

The surgery can include:

  • Removing parts of your thyroid
  • Taking a biopsy  
  • Removing nearby lymph nodes  

We decide on the surgical approach based on your individual case. Some patients may be eligible for a scarless thyroidectomy. Our surgeons are some of the only physicians who offer this trans-oral surgical approach in the U.S.

  

Our head and neck surgeons have advanced training and are experts at protecting your vocal cords and vocal nerves when they remove part or all of your thyroid gland. Before your surgery, a team of experts will meet with you to discuss your surgical plan. They’ll explain whether you’re eligible for new techniques like scarless thyroidectomy, what side effects you might experience, and how we’ll care for you after surgery.

Types of Thyroid Surgery

  • Lobectomy: We remove only the side of the thyroid where we found the cancer. We  may also remove lymph nodes nearby and test them for cancer. 
  • Near-total thyroidectomy: We remove most of your thyroid but leave a small part.
  • Scarless thyroidectomy: We remove part or all of your thyroid or parathyroid  through your mouth (transoral) instead of through your neck. The surgeon makes  three small cuts in the lower part of your mouth and uses special instruments to  perform the surgery. Since the scars are inside your mouth where others can’t see  them, we call this “scarless” surgery. 
  • Total thyroidectomy: We remove your entire thyroid. 
  • Lymph node dissection: We remove lymph nodes in your neck that contain cancer. 

Whatever kind of surgery you have, you will need follow-up care afterwards for monitoring. The thyroid creates important hormones in the body, so you will need to replace them with a supplement.


Synthetic hormone pills work to help your body function like it did before cancer. An added benefit of these supplements is cancer prevention. The right level of thyroid hormones can  stop cancer cells from returning and growing.

Radioactive Iodine Therapy

Surgery is just one part of most treatment plans. After we remove part or all of your thyroid gland, many patients work with an expert called a radiation oncologist. This doctor uses radioactive iodine to kill any remaining cancer cells.


Radioactive iodine therapy with I-131 can be a pill or a liquid you swallow. The thyroid naturally absorbs iodine, so the radioactive iodine collects in any thyroid tissue left in your body after surgery and kills cancer cells. This is an effective treatment for most kinds of thyroid cancer, but not medullary thyroid cancer.

Intensity Modulated Radiation Therapy (IMRT)

IMRT is an advanced type of external beam radiation therapy. IMRT lets our radiation specialists shape the radiation to match the exact three-dimensional form of your tumor.  This makes IMRT ideal for treating irregularly shaped tumors.


With IMRT, our specialists can also adjust the amount of radiation in each beam aimed at the tumor. They can turn the radiation on and off during treatments. This precise control means there is less radiation in your body and less radiation exposure to healthy tissue.  Siteman often uses IMRT for head and neck cancers, including thyroid cancer. This can reduce the negative side effects of treatment.

Targeted Therapy

Targeted therapy is a treatment we use at Siteman to slow cancer growth. Not every patient can have surgery. And others have cancer that has spread to other parts of the body and metastasized. For these patients, we use tyrosine kinase inhibitors to slow cancer growth. 


Tyrosine kinase inhibitors are an FDA-approved drug that blocks the enzymes that thyroid cancer cells need to keep growing. This drug stops tyrosine kinase and starves the cancer cells, so it can’t cause more damage in the body.

Hormone Therapy

Oral hormones can stop cancer cells from growing. When we treat thyroid cancer, we can use hormones to stop your body from making other hormones that might help cancer cells grow. We also use hormone supplements to replace what your thyroid gland made after we remove your thyroid gland.

Radiofrequency Ablation

Radiofrequency ablation is a non-surgical treatment that uses radiofrequency waves to overwhelm and kill cells inside a thyroid nodule. Radiofrequency ablation (RFA) is used for patients who have non-cancerous nodules or have an early-stage cancer. Because RFA  can be done while you are awake, it can be a good option for patients who can’t undergo surgery.


For an RFA procedure, a WashU Medicine head and neck surgeon uses local anesthesia to numb the area. Then they insert a probe that looks like a large needle into the mass of cells. Intense waves make direct contact with tumor cells. As these cells die, your body naturally removes them. The whole process shrinks the nodules over time. Our physicians monitor all patients who have had RFA very closely. They watch and wait to see if the cells return.

What is the first step in a thyroid cancer diagnosis?

A thyroid cancer diagnosis can be a shock to patients. They may have felt just fine and didn’t suspect anything at all. A routine checkup is often the first step in a thyroid cancer diagnosis. An annual exam in lab work often includes a blood test called a thyroid function test.


A thyroid function test is a blood test that measures thyroid-stimulating hormone (TSH). The thyroid-stimulating hormone shows how well the pituitary gland and the thyroid are working together. The pituitary gland tells the thyroid how much TSH to make. When hormones are too high or too low, there is an issue.


Just because TSH hormones are abnormal does not mean you have thyroid cancer. There are many common thyroid problems. That is why TSH hormones are checked frequently at exams.


Remember that any cancer diagnosis needs multiple tests. If your levels are off, your doctor will order more testing to learn what is going on.   

Common Symptoms of Patients Have

There are very few early symptoms of thyroid cancer. Sometimes a patient doesn’t have any signs that something is wrong. Even more advanced thyroid cancer symptoms can be easy to ignore. Those can seem like a cold or another common illness.


The amount of time you don’t feel well is an important detail to pay attention to. Make an appointment if you have symptoms for two weeks and they don’t go away.


Common thyroid cancer symptoms include:

  • A voice change like hoarseness, lost voice (laryngitis) 
  • Difficulty swallowing 
  • Neck pain 
  • A swelling in the neck 
  • Throat pain
  • A lump in the throat you can feel with your hands

2) Lab work and blood tests
If you’ve been to the doctor before, you are probably familiar with having your blood taken.  A nurse or other technician uses a needle to remove a few tubes of blood from a vein. This quick test can say a lot about your overall health.


An expert, called a pathologist, looks at your blood under a microscope. They can see the cells that are and are not there, how many there are, their shape, and more. What they see tells a lot about how well your cells, hormones, and whole body are working. A pathologist is trained to identify anything that is out of the ordinary.


Your doctor may order one or more of these blood tests:

  • Carcinoembryonic antigen (CEA): Carcinoembryonic antigen is a protein in the body. It is common for people with MTC to have high levels of CEA in their blood.
  • Calcitonin: Calcitonin is a hormone that the thyroid makes that helps control how the body uses calcium. These cells can develop into medullary thyroid cancer (MTC).
  • Thyroid hormone test for T3 and T4: T3 and T4 are the main hormones made by the  thyroid gland. These hormone levels can show how well the thyroid gland is functioning. 
  • Thyroid-stimulating hormone (TSH): Testing blood levels of thyroid-stimulating hormone can check the overall activity of your thyroid gland, or if thyroid hormone replacement therapy after surgery is working for you. 
  • Thyroglobulin: Thyroglobulin is a protein that the thyroid gland makes. This test helps track how much of the protein is in the body, showing how effective surgery was.  

Advanced and Invasive tests 

Doctors may send you to get a lymph node biopsy. A biopsy is a procedure where an expert takes a small sample of tissue to be studied under a microscope. For a lymph node biopsy, you will have local anesthesia to numb the area. Then, a needle is put into the lymph node. A pathologist will look at the tissue under a microscope to check for cancer cells.

Imaging Tests

CT Scan (CAT Scan): A CT scan takes detailed X-ray pictures of your body from different angles. Sometimes a special dye is injected to make organs show clearly in the images.  But if your doctor thinks you might have cancer, they won’t use the dye. It could interfere with treatment you might need later.


MRI (Magnetic Resonance Imaging): An MRI uses magnets and radio waves to create detailed pictures inside of your body. This imaging doesn’t use radiation or needles.


PET-CT Scan: A PET-CT scan uses a small amount of radioactive sugar to make cancer cells visible. An imaging specialist injects the sugar into your vein and then a CT scan is done at the same time. Because cancer cells use more sugar than normal cells, they light up brighter on the scan. This test is only used in very specific situations for thyroid cancer. 


Thyroid Radioiodine Scan: A thyroid radioiodine scan has a few different steps. First, you swallow a small amount of radioactive iodine, which your thyroid naturally absorbs. Then,  an imaging specialist places a special camera near your neck to see where the iodine goes. This test can find thyroid cancer and check if any cancer remains after treatment.


Ultrasound: An ultrasound uses sound waves to create pictures of your thyroid. An imaging specialist takes a small wand-like device and gently presses it over your neck. The sound waves bounce back to create images on a screen. This test can show if a thyroid lump is solid or filled with fluid, how many lumps you have, their sizes, and whether nearby lymph  nodes are swollen

Staging Thyroid Cancer

Staging is an important part of a cancer diagnosis. It tells us how much cancer has spread in the body. There are four stages for thyroid cancer: 1 (I), 2 (II), 3 (III), and 4 (IV). Stage 1 is the earliest. Stage 4 is the most advanced.


Siteman experts look at all of your testing and your overall health to decide what stage your thyroid cancer is. Staging helps decide what kind of treatment is best for your situation.


Papillary, follicular, and medullary thyroid cancers can each be Stages 1-4. Depending on how widespread the disease is. Your age can also become a factor in staging.


Anaplastic thyroid cancer is always considered Stage 4 because of its aggressiveness, and because it has usually spread when it is discovered.  

Chance of Recovery (Prognosis)

Many kinds of thyroid cancer are treatable. Even cancers at an advanced stage can be cured. Your chance of recovery (prognosis) is something your physician will discuss with you. It depends on different factors like:

  • Tumor size 
  • Tumor growth and whether it has spread 
  • The type of thyroid cancer (based on how the cancer cells look under a microscope)
  • If your cancer has come back (recurred) after treatment

The thyroid is a gland that is in the front of your neck. If it is a normal size, you can’t feel it. But it rests on both sides of your windpipe (trachea). 


Even though it is small, the thyroid gland has a large role in your overall health. It plays an important part in metabolism and weight, heart health, body temperature, and more. Thyroid issues are common in adults. So physicians often order lab work to test their hormone levels as part of an annual checkup.    

How Does Thyroid Cancer Develop?  

Like most cancers, if the cells in the thyroid start to grow uncontrollably, it is considered a cancer. These cells form a lump in the gland. These lumps are called nodules. Most nodules in the thyroid are not cancerous (benign) and can cause other issues. About 1 in 10 of these nodules are cancerous.  


Most patients who get diagnosed with thyroid cancer do not have a nodule that is large enough to feel with their hands. Many also don’t have symptoms. A checkup each year is helpful and important for finding this disease early.
